TEAM USA baller Kevin Durant is only focused on helping the red, white & blue nab that Olympic gold medal in Men's Basketball.  Because both the 23-year-old baller and singer LeToya Luckett offered "no comment" when asked about their seemingly budding relationship.   Deets inside, plus pics of the NBA's best arriving into Manchester yesterday ahead of the Olympic games.... When the above pic--featuring OKC baller Kevin Durant wining and dining singer LeToya Luckett in D.C.--surfaced on the net this week, the gossip mill went into overdrive about their budding relationship.  And also cited Kevin "liking" all of LeToya's Instagram pics. We reached out to LeToya's camp to inquire about what's really going down.  The response?  "No comment."  Looks like somebody's trying to keep it on the low while the relationship develops.  Not mad at that.  Her camp did offer up that LeToya's focusing on working on a new studio album.  And Kevin's remained mum about it as well. Meanwhile, Kevin and the rest of TEAM USA were spotted arriving at the Manchester Airport ahead of their game at the Manchester Arena against Team GB (on 7/19).  That will be an exhibition game before the Olympics officially kick off July 27th in London.   OKC baller James Harden and cutie Chris Paul of the Clippers made their arrival. LeBron & Kobe kept it fly as usual. NY Knick ballers Tyson Chandler & Carmelo Anthony managed to make traveling look sexy too. Good luck TEAM USA! Pics: SPLASH
